The court in Podgorica has confirmed the indictment against four members of the notorious Kavač clan for the brutal murder of one of their own – Ljubomir Lainović. Who are the accused?
On the defendant’s bench are Radoje Živković, known as Žuti, Ratko Živković, nicknamed Zemo, Milan Vujotić, and Zdravko Perunović. They are charged with forming a criminal organization and committing a serious murder. According to the prosecution, their criminal network operated not only in Montenegro but also in Serbia and other European countries.
How did the crime happen?
According to the indictment, Radoje Živković organized the murder of Ljubomir Lainović in June 2019. Lainović was a threat because he could reveal information about killings of members of a rival criminal group. Milan Vujotić gave instructions on who would carry out the crime and how to cover the tracks.
The victim was taken to a forest near village G, municipality D, under the false pretense of firearms training. There, Živković killed him, and the accomplices buried the body in an improvised grave. The intermediary in Serbia received a cash reward of 20,000 euros for this monstrous act.
